Definition

  1. 1
    A group of animals, particularly quail.
  2. 2
    A small group of people, especially girls or women.
  3. 3
    A large group or collection.

Recorded use

Wiktionary examples

These source excerpts show how bevy appears in context. They illustrate usage; the definition above remains the entry’s reference meaning.

  1. The pond was another favourite place to visit. Moorhens strutted from the neighbouring bushes, and a bevy of Muscovy ducks, a study in black, white and red, waddled from the farmyard hard by to enjoy a refreshing splash.
  2. In the midſt of all this buſtle, I was ſtruck with the appearance of a large bevy of beauties and women of the firſt fashion, who with all the perfect confidence of good breeding, inſhrined themſelves in the ſeveral temples dedicated to the Cyprian Venus[.]

Etymology

From Middle English bevey, of uncertain origin, possibly Anglo-Norman. Also modern Scouse variant spelling of bevvy.
